What They're Looking For.

Must Have

Bachelor of Science in Mechanical, Manufacturing, or Aerospace Engineering, 3+ years of applicable experience, Engineering fundamentals for mechanical design and manufacturing, Direct experience manufacturing hardware (i. e. castings, forgings, additively manufactured components, welding, machining, cleaning, non-destructive testing methods, tight tolerance assembly, leak testing, and final acceptance testing of integrated hardware), Experience developing/starting new manufacturing processes, written, personal, technical, and software skills (CAD, Scheduling, Issue Tracking, Excel, Word, PowerPoint, Outlook, etc)

Nice to Have

Direct turbomachinery manufacturing and manufacturing engineering experience in any industry (rocket engines, jet engines, land-based gas turbines, oil and gas, automotive, etc)
